Kajiado withholds approved development applications

County government and residents association officials holding memorandum of Engagement after signing on Feb 18, 2025. [Peterson Githaiga, Standard]

The county government of Kajiado has withheld all un-dispatched development applications in a move aimed at controlling unplanned developments within its urban and rural areas.

The decision follows the signing of a Memorandum of Engagement between the Kajiado County Alliance of Residents Associations (K-CARA) and the County Government to help in collaboration between the two institutions.
